OKLAHOMA CITY — A former Oklahoma legislator says his kill of a piebald deer, which he touted to his local newspaper, was illegal, and he has paid a $296 fine.

Former Rep. Terry Harrison, D-McAlester, told the Tulsa World on Monday that he killed the piebald deer — with large white spots on its hide, in unusual places — on his land shortly after Thanksgiving. He said he was pleased with the kill, took the slain deer to a taxidermist and called his local newspaper, which published a picture.

He said he then got a call from a game-ranger friend who said state regulations require advance permission from the state Department of Wildlife Conservation before a piebald deer can be killed. Harrison said he asked another ranger to write him a ticket.
